Verdict

Lesley's Choice arrives in fine form having recorded a double on the Polytrack last month though his last three wins on this surface were back in 2010 and all came in plating company. SEAMUS SHINDIG makes more appeal as he has a recent run under his belt and went close over C&D off today's mark in September on similar ground. Cut Across made a winning debut at Lingfield in February and could find enough improvement to figure on his handicap bow but Valmina's 8lb rise for a narrow margin win at Bath last month looks a bit harsh. First Class has won twice in lesser company at Kempton this year and will find this tougher but Madame Kintyre is no forlorn hope back on soft ground.
